PRAYER by HAROLD COOK

First Line: CHRIST, / SHE IS COMING
Last Line: PRAYING DESOLATE.
Subject(s): PRAYER;

CHRIST,
She is coming,
Lead her gently into heaven.

Lord Isfrael,
Sing you the moon into a jewel for her,
Make you the universe into her bed.
God,
Set you Lord Gabriel for a candle
Shining at her head,
And Lord Michael
For a lamp before her feet.
Mary,
Smooth her gown,
Sweetly,
As you would a child's.

Oh Christ,
Hearkening to prayers,
Hear me,
Praying desolate.
